Winx vs Humidor in Turnbull Stakes
FLEMINGTON is abuzz this week as the mighty mare Winx makes its debut on the hallowed turf.

Racing for the first time in Saturday’s Turnbull Stakes, Winx will jump as a borderline unbackable favourite across most bookmakers, but is the result as cut-and-dry as the market suggests?

The only other runner in single figures for the race is Darren Weir trained Humidor, which absolutely hammered the field in its last-start win in the Makybe Diva Stakes at double-figure odds.

Weir conceded on Thursday “the reality is that (Humidor) probably won’t beat (Winx)”, but after taking out the group one race just over a fortnight ago against formidable opposition, we are are wondering whether another unthinkable upset could be on the cards.

How does the sound of 20 wins in a row grab you?

At this point you probably have heard enough about Winx and what the mare has produced, but there are some slight causes for concern coming into this race.

The three runs upon resumption were lacklustre, and while the Chris Waller-trained horse got the job done, two of those races were absolute heart-stoppers and not the successes we had become accustomed to seeing. Compound that by making a debut at Flemington, which has undone some stars of the past, and it could spell the end of the imposing winning run.

Still, Winx is the best horse in the world right now and the obvious elect to beat.

Humidor form

Anyone who saw Humidor’s win in the Makybe Diva Stakes back on September 17 will know this horse is capable of a huge upset.

Launching a late run at the 400m mark, the gelding proceeded to put the field away in the latter stages, winning by three and a half lengths in what became a Caulfield Cup and Melbourne Cup market shifting performance.
